Monkey 47 gin is a unique and complex gin that has gained a reputation as one of the best gins on the market. Produced in the Black Forest region of Germany, this gin is made using 47 different botanicals, which gives it a distinct and unparalleled flavor profile.
The gin is named after its creator, Montgomery Collins, a British expat who was stationed in post-war Germany and fell in love with the area and its local ingredients. Collins began experimenting with different botanicals and eventually settled on 47 different ones, which he felt perfectly captured the essence of the Black Forest.
The gin is distilled in small batches using a traditional copper pot still. The gin is then aged for several months in earthenware vessels, which gives it a smooth and rounded finish. The final product is a gin that is both complex and balanced, with a deep, rich aroma and a long, smooth finish.
The botanicals used in Monkey 47 gin include juniper, angelica root, coriander, and lemon peel, as well as more unusual ingredients such as lingonberries, spruce shoots, and cranberries. These ingredients give the gin a unique and distinctive flavor profile that is complex and well-balanced and both smooth and bold. The gin has a distinct bouquet of floral and fruity notes, with a touch of spice and pine.
When it comes to mixing, Monkey 47 gin is versatile and can be enjoyed in a variety of cocktails and is rapidly becoming a favorite of top mixologists.
